Trend 2. SHEconomy as a Driving Force in Gaming
With its roots in 2007, this term highlights the growing economic influence of women. From the hit movie Barbie to sold-out tours by Taylor Swift and major advances in women's sports, the recent era has provided the perfect context for the SHEconomy to gain more and more relevance.
Foresight: Women will become key economic players in the gaming industry, driving investment, consumption, and innovation
Impact: Women's economic contributions will increase revenue for the gaming industry, fostering job creation and economic growth. They will also empower women as consumers and entrepreneurs, leading to greater gender equality in the sector.

Trend 4. Women as Champions of Developer Wellbeing
Foresight: The fast-paced, high-pressure environment of game development can lead to burnout, mental health challenges, and work-life imbalance. Women will emerge as champions of developer wellbeing, advocating for healthier work cultures
Impact: By prioritizing the mental and emotional health of game developers, women will contribute to a more sustainable and productive industry. This will lead to the creation of higher-quality games and a more positive overall gaming ecosystem.
Trend 5. Women as Catalysts for Family-Friendly Workplaces
Foresight: As the workforce continues to evolve, the need for family-friendly policies and support systems will become increasingly critical. Women, as primary caregivers in many households, will champion initiatives that prioritize work-life balance
Impact: By advocating for policies that support working parents and caregivers, women will create more inclusive and equitable workplaces. This will lead to increased employee satisfaction, loyalty, and productivity, as well as a stronger talent pipeline.
